Comprehending BMW Key Types
Before diving into the replacement procedure, it's necessary to comprehend the different kinds of keys used for BMW cars. Generally, there are 3 main types:

- Traditional Mechanical Key: Used in older BMW models, this is a routine key that begins the lorry.
- Key Fob: Most modern BMWs make use of key fobs that not only start the car from another location but also use keyless entry and extra functionalities.
- Smart Key: This advanced innovation enables the chauffeur to begin the vehicle without requiring to insert the key, relying instead on distance sensors.
Knowing your key type will assist enhance the replacement procedure.

Actions to Replace a BMW Key
Action 1: Identify Your Vehicle Model
The very first step in your key replacement journey is to determine your BMW design and year. This information is essential as the key replacement procedure might vary in between models.
Step 2: Gather Necessary Documents
Before trying to replace your key, collect the following documentation:
- Vehicle Registration: Confirms ownership.
- Proof of Identity: A government-issued ID matching the name on your automobile registration.
- VIN (Vehicle Identification Number): This number, normally discovered on the control panel or inside the chauffeur's door, helps recognize your automobile.
Step 3: Contact Your BMW Dealer
While some locksmith professionals may be able to develop a replacement key, the best path, particularly for key fobs and wise keys, is to contact your regional BMW dealership. The dealer will need the documents you've gathered to continue.
Key Replacement Options at the Dealership:
- New Key Fob: For electronic keys, the dealership can reprogram a new key, which often consists of a service charge.

Step 4: Programming the New Key
For key fobs and clever keys, you will frequently need to configure the key to sync it with your car. This is generally done at the dealer for a fee. Nevertheless, some owners with older designs may be able to set the new key themselves.
DIY Programming Steps for Older Models:
- Insert the new key into the ignition without starting the engine.
- Press the unlock button on the fob while turning the key to position 2 (where the electronic devices turn on, however the engine does not begin).
- Turn the key back to place 1 and remove it after a few seconds.
- Evaluate the key to ensure it works effectively.

Expenses Involved in Key Replacement
The cost of replacing a BMW key can differ considerably depending upon the type of key and where you get it changed. Typically, you might anticipate the following:
| Key Type | Approximated Cost | Comments |
|---|---|---|
| Traditional Mechanical | ₤ 50 - ₤ 100 | Much easier and cheaper. |
| Key Fob | ₤ 200 - ₤ 400 | Includes programming fees. |
| Smart Key | ₤ 300 - ₤ 500 | Greatest cost due to technology. |
FAQ - Frequently Asked Questions
1. How long does it take to replace a BMW key?
- The time frame can differ. Key replacements at a dealership typically take from 30 minutes to a few hours, depending upon the programs requires and the availability of the key.
2. Can I replace my BMW key myself?
- While some older models allow DIY programs for keys, fobs and wise keys typically require dealership help for appropriate shows and functionality.
3. What if I lose all my keys?
- If all keys are lost, you will need to go to a BMW dealer with evidence of ownership and identification to get a new key.
4. Exist options to car dealership replacements?
- Some locksmith professionals concentrate on automotive keys and might use key fob shows services. However, make sure that they are experienced with BMW systems.
